Founded in 1946, Moorabbin Archery Club (originally the Victorian Archery Club) is the one of the oldest existing archery clubs in Victoria. The field has been located at the present site since 1953 and was officially opened on 30th of March 1957 by the then Mayor of Moorabbin Cr. Shipston.
